Cosmetic dentistry is dentistry aimed at creating a positive change to your teeth and to your smile, otherwise known as smile enhancement treatment. Cosmetic dentistry can have dramatic results on your overall appearance; even the smallest step can boost your confidence, self-esteem, and make you want to smile more. With modern advances in dentistry, cosmetic procedures can range from basic color correction to replacing missing teeth, and everything in between.

Dental veneers refer to ultra-thin sheets of medical-grade ceramic material that are cemented to the front surface of your teeth to correct a number of cosmetic dental problems, including cracked or chips, crooked teeth, severe stains, and even noticeable spaces between teeth. The thickness of each layer of veneers is customized to suit the specific needs of each tooth to give you a uniform look.
Teeth whitening is arguably the most common cosmetic dental procedure. It is also the simplest treatment with a number of options for in-office or at-home teeth bleaching. For instant results, you should consider in-office whitening options. Our dentist will start by cleaning your teeth to remove the plaque, calculus, and other debris on the surface of your teeth. Afterwards, they will be bleached to give you a lighter shade. You may also need an at-home bleaching kit to maintain your sparkling smile.
Implants are the best tooth replacement option that gives you a prosthetic tooth that is nearly as strong as your natural teeth. They can also be used together with dentures or bridges depending on the number of teeth that need replacing. Our dentist will place the implant (titanium screw) into your jawbone, and allow it to bond with the bone for a few month. Afterwards, the crown or denture can be placed.
Crowns or tooth caps are tooth-colored porcelain enclosures that are placed around badly broken or heavily filled teeth to restore their strength and appearance.
